Changes of violent suicide attempts during the first two years of COVID-19 pandemic in Dr. Manninger Jen ő National Traumatology Center, Hungary - Szeifert NM, Szilágyi S, Sebők B, Bérdi M.
INTRODUCTION: During the pandemic years in Hungary, the completed suicide rates have risen significantly. Violent suicide attempts represent the majority of completed suicides. OBJECTIVE: In our study, we analyzed the change of the number of inpatients... (Source: SafetyLit)

Ranking trust factors affecting risk perception in illicit drug purchase on the darknet: a large-scale survey study in Hungary - Kiss T, Szigeti.
The process of illicit drug trafficking on darknet markets is highly affected by various trust factors. Although the factors potentially affecting customers' risk perception can be identified based on previous research, cyber criminology has not produced e... (Source: SafetyLit)

The ideal age range for women to have a baby REVEALED to be a narrow 9-year window
A new study from researchers in Budapest, Hungary reports that the ideal age range for childbearing is 23 to 32 and giving birth at any age outside of that range can imperil a baby's health. (Source: the Mail online | Health)
